Product Overview

The Emerson KJ1502X1-BB2 Power Supply is a critical infrastructure component in industrial automation systems, responsible for delivering stable and reliable DC power to distributed control modules. It ensures that controllers, I/O interfaces, and communication systems operate under consistent electrical conditions, which is essential for process stability and safe plant operation.

Its engineering focus is on power integrity, system reliability, and compatibility with high-availability architectures. This makes it particularly suitable for mission-critical industrial environments where uninterrupted operation is a primary requirement.


Technical Specifications

ParameterDetails
ModelKJ1502X1-BB2
Module TypeSystem Power Supply
System ApplicationEmerson DeltaV Control Systems
Output TypeRegulated DC Power
Protection FeaturesOvervoltage / Overcurrent / Thermal
Mounting SystemRack / Control Cabinet
Operating Temperature0°C to 60°C
Storage Temperature-40°C to 85°C
Dimensions (H×W×D)230 × 190 × 45 mm
Weight3 kg (6.61 lb)


Industrial Application Context

The KJ1502X1-BB2 power supply is designed for use in Emerson DeltaV distributed control architectures, where stable and redundant power delivery is essential for continuous process operation. It is widely applied in industries such as oil & gas, petrochemical refining, power generation, and large-scale industrial automation systems.

In real-world control cabinets, this module functions as a system-level power conversion unit, supplying regulated DC power to controllers, I/O modules, communication interfaces, and other critical automation components. Its role is central to system stability, as any fluctuation in power quality can directly affect control loop performance and overall plant reliability.

The design supports integration into high-availability systems where redundancy and fault tolerance are required to maintain uninterrupted operation in mission-critical environments.
